android开发
cabbagedream
Follow my heart!!作为一名教师的幸福
展开
-
Android 新浪微博之如何使用Oauth2.0进行认证
使用新浪最新使用的Oauth2.0进行认证1.下载Java版的weibo SDK ,地址http://code.google.com/p/weibo4j/downloads/list2.下载后如何使用呢?见http://code.google.com/p/weibo4j/使用方法:将下载后的项目导入Eclipse空间后,首先修改config.properties文件,在Co原创 2012-08-03 18:34:18 · 4877 阅读 · 0 评论 -
带学生参加齐鲁软件大赛记实
周六带学生参加齐鲁软件设计大赛手机游戏组的决赛,学生们能够在提交作品的84支队伍中作为13个晋级决赛的队伍之一真的是很不容易,赞一个。12点进入山东大学齐鲁软件学院布置现场,由于不知道究竟最后决赛形式会有什么变化,在早上又领着学生演练了几遍PPT。之后匆匆的带着学生赶到齐鲁软件学院,没想到那么大个学校周围竟然没有什么吃饭的地方,只能领着学生进超市买了面包吃。进入现场后,发现是对号入座,还是一开始定原创 2012-11-04 12:45:53 · 2179 阅读 · 0 评论 -
Could not find class 'org.ksoap2.serialization.SoapObject', referenced from method cn.edu.bzu.soap.S
加入ksoap包运行项目仍然报错这是由于ADT版本过高引发的问题,在项目下建文件夹时注意取名为libs,将ksoap包拷进去原创 2012-11-26 15:03:25 · 1839 阅读 · 0 评论 -
HappyIdiom之一闪屏实现
目标:实现HappyIdiom闪屏问题1:那么多drawble文件夹,究竟该将图片放在哪里呢?1.drawable-(hdpi,mdpi,ldpi)的区别dpi是“dot per inch”的缩写,每英寸像素数。四种密度分类: ldpi (low), mdpi (medium), hdpi (high), and xhdpi (extra high)一般情况下的普通屏幕:l原创 2012-11-19 20:02:05 · 1115 阅读 · 0 评论 -
HappyIdiom之二主界面的设计
目标:实现HappyIdiom的主界面的设计整体布局actvity_main.xml<TabHost xmlns:android="http://schemas.android.com/apk/res/android" android:id="@android:id/tabhost" android:layout_width="fill_parent" an原创 2012-11-20 12:28:06 · 554 阅读 · 0 评论 -
HappyIdiom之三Study界面的设计
目标:实现HappyIdiom Study界面的设计study_item.xml文件:布局List中的每一项<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:layout_width="match_parent" android:layout_heig原创 2012-11-20 18:57:03 · 478 阅读 · 0 评论 -
HappyIdiom之四Study界面淡入效果
目标:实现界面淡入效果在res下新建anim文件夹,定义list_anim.xml文件<set xmlns:android="http://schemas.android.com/apk/res/android" android:interpolator="@android:anim/accelerate_interpolator" android:shareInter原创 2012-11-20 19:20:32 · 406 阅读 · 0 评论 -
HappyIdiom之五数据库操作之如何导入外部已有的数据库
导入: 我们平时见到的android数据库操作一般都是在程序开始时创建一个空的数据库,然后再进行相关操作。这个我们就比较好做了,因为这个数据库是我们一开始就跟着这个应用走的,那么我们有的时候不可能什么都是自己去做的。我们要是需要使用一个已有数据的数据库怎么办呢?大家想一想在android系统下数据库应该存放在什么地方呐,我们要是知道数据库存放在什么地方就好办了,现在大家有没有思路原创 2012-11-20 21:06:34 · 569 阅读 · 0 评论 -
HappyIdiom之六(1)实现动物类列表的显示
目标:实现动物类列表的显示Step1:分析可知不同的类别具有共同的属性,可以抽出一个继承关系,父类是Idiom。实现:在entity包下建立Idiom类public class Idiom { private Integer id; private String idiom;// 成语 private String spell;// 拼音 private Strin原创 2012-11-21 20:27:48 · 675 阅读 · 0 评论 -
HappyIdiom之六(2)点击动物类列表中的每一项以对话框的形式显示该成语的详细信息
目标:点击动物类列表中的每一项以对话框的形式显示该成语的详细信息Step1:自定义弹出对话框的布局showview.xml文件<ScrollView xmlns:android="http://schemas.android.com/apk/res/android" android:layout_width="fill_parent" android:lay原创 2012-11-22 20:31:45 · 579 阅读 · 0 评论 -
Android高级应用之Handler(一)
问题:如何实现每隔5s钟更新一下标题。学过Java多线程的同学,肯定会想,这还不简单!于是乎有了以下的代码: public class MainActivity extends Activity { private int count = 1; @Override public void onCreate(Bundle savedInstanceState) {原创 2012-12-10 16:13:11 · 721 阅读 · 0 评论 -
关于回调函数
翻看Android各类教材时,发现多处提到过回调函数,那么究竟什么是回调函数呢?回调的过程可以理解如下:在A类中定义了一个方法,这个方法中用到了一个接口和该接口中的抽象方法,抽象方法的具体实现需要由B类去实现。当B类实现该方法后,它本身不会调用该方法,而是传递给A类,供A类去调用。这种机制就称为回调。这样说还很抽象,上代码,大家对照代码来裂解这段话。public class A {原创 2016-06-26 19:50:21 · 368 阅读 · 0 评论 -
简单图片浏览工具—ImageSwitcher和Gallery组件结合使用
ImageSwitcher和GalleryImageSwitcher:图片切换Gallery:画廊,开发中也可用于做滑动的菜单1.定义布局文件activity_main.xml<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://sche原创 2012-09-23 18:34:09 · 3390 阅读 · 0 评论 -
如何更换RatingBar的图片
l1.在values下新建styles.xml文件 @drawable/circle_rating_bar_full 57dip 72dip 2.在drawable下新建circle_rating_bar_full.xml文件并放置两张图片btn_circ原创 2012-09-23 09:37:09 · 2295 阅读 · 0 评论 -
Android开发之登录页设计
案例描述:实现如下图所示的微博登录界面,按下按钮时按钮会有所变化。知识点:如何在一个布局文件中包含另外一个布局文件如何实现按钮状态变化时:按下,点击,获取焦点时图片的改变login.xml布局文件如下:<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" and原创 2012-08-03 18:35:03 · 2737 阅读 · 0 评论 -
Android开发之闪屏实现
案例描述:由浅入深的显示一张logo图片,显示3秒钟后跳转到登录页面。准备的素材:一张logo图片,一张按钮背景图片logo布局文件logo.xml如下:<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com原创 2012-08-03 18:35:23 · 13492 阅读 · 4 评论 -
android实现跑马灯效果
<TextView android:layout_width="80px" android:layout_height="wrap_content" android:textColor="@android:color/white" android:ellipsize="marquee" android:focusable=原创 2012-08-30 09:14:00 · 553 阅读 · 0 评论 -
导入Android sdk demo到Eclipse出错问题解决
在Eclpise导入android SDK自带的API demos: 1.新建项目:File- New-Project- 选择Android Project. 选择 create project from existing source 或者是File-import-Existing andorid code into workspace2.右击项目-选择Buildpath-Config原创 2012-08-30 09:09:02 · 2609 阅读 · 0 评论 -
Android如何将Activity以Dialog的形式显示
1、AndroidManifest.xml 文件中,申明 activity 的主题使用自定义对话框样式。<activity android:name=".SensorGetValueActivity" android:label="@string/activity_custom_dialog" android:theme="@转载 2012-09-02 00:19:02 · 9939 阅读 · 0 评论 -
Android屏幕监视工具
website:http://code.google.com/p/android-screen-monitor/Android Screen Monitor (简称ASM)是一款监视手机或者模拟器屏幕的工具。 操作步骤: 1.打开Eclipse的Devices视图2.将真机通过USB接入电脑在Devices视图中就会显示自己的手机3.选择想要部署到真机上的应用程序 ru原创 2012-08-26 15:44:47 · 5829 阅读 · 1 评论 -
如何自定义对话框
如何自定对话框,先上运行效果第1步:定义dialog.xml文件<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:layout_width="fill_parent" android:layout_height="wrap_content原创 2012-09-16 14:09:51 · 623 阅读 · 0 评论 -
设计用户注册页面
设计用户注册页面知识点:掌握以下UI组件的使用 CheckBox用于选取多个值时使用的组件,在布局文件中使用标签标记,可以使用android:checked=“true”来设定默认选中值。 DatePicker组件可以输入日期。范围在1900-1-1 ~ 2100-12-31 RadioButton可以构建一组单选按钮,一组互斥的单选按钮必须在用一个RadioGroup中。 T原创 2012-09-16 14:34:40 · 1724 阅读 · 0 评论 -
Activity的生命周期
转自:http://kb.cnblogs.com/page/70125/ 大家好,今天给大家详解一下Android中Activity的生命周期,我在前面也曾经讲过这方面的内容,但是像网上大多数文章一样,基本都是翻译Android API,过于笼统,相信大家看了,会有一点点的帮助,但是还不能完全吃透,所以我今天特意在重新总结一下. 首先看一下Android api中所提供的Activity生命转载 2012-09-02 17:20:57 · 471 阅读 · 0 评论 -
android 开发引用的系统自带的资源来源于哪里
位置:android sdk安装目录下的\platforms\android-10\data下原创 2012-09-20 20:53:57 · 742 阅读 · 0 评论 -
GridView组件的使用
GridView组件的使用 手机应用程序列表、九宫格等就可以使用该组件1.在layout布局文件中(总体布局)创建两个组件GridView:负责展示图片 ImageView:负责显示图片<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ools=原创 2012-09-23 13:49:44 · 1456 阅读 · 0 评论 -
Error:A problem occurred configuring project ':app'.
将项目导入android studio时出现如下问题:Error:A problem occurred configuring project ':app'.> Could not resolve all dependencies for configuration ':app:_debugApkCopy'. > Could not find com.android.suppo原创 2017-06-12 10:09:16 · 61989 阅读 · 2 评论